Rennes wonderkid Eduardo Camavinga has admitted ‘it’s nice’ that big clubs are circulating for his sign amid continued links with Real Madrid.

The 18-year-old midfielder, who has already been handed three times for the French international senior team, has caught the eye of several European giants and is expected to move on next summer.

Camavinga has been assured of keeping a ‘cool head’, however, and plans to wait until the end of the season before making his next decision, which could change his life.

Reports from Spain said last week that Madrid were willing to stage a £ 44million conversion for the consciousness – and to see it as the future of their midfield star.

The LaLiga giants have been targeting Camavinga for some time and are raising a queue of contenders that also includes Manchester United and Juventus.

The young man told Canal: ‘Of course it’s nice when a big club is interested in you.
